Middle School Art: Self-Portrait Silhouettes

Middle School artists began the year by looking at the art Guiseppe Arcimboldo, a Renaissance painter who created portraits made up of other objects (such as fruit, vegetables and birds). The students took this concept and made it their own by filling their own silhouette with images of things that tell something about themselves.  Students used pencil, ink and watercolors to complete their works.
